Winter Gear to Wear or Ride! 


Set yourself up to hit the slopes next winter! Skis, snowboards, and any other winter items will be on sale as warm weather approaches. It’s a great time to pop into rental stores for even better deals. Who knows, you might get lucky and find used merchandise that is in almost-new condition!

Cleaning Supplies…Let Spring Cleaning Begin! 


Like we mentioned earlier, March 19 marks the first day of spring this year! With spring comes spring cleaning…or at least the thought of it. You will need all of your cleaning essentials to make it happen! Vacuums and Swiffers are an efficient place to start, as many retailers such as Walmart, Target, and Bed Bath & Beyond have huge sales in March. Now the liquid cleaner you might not have known you needed, is vinegar! You’ll see an abundance of it, (and for great prices too!) because it is top-notch, non-toxic, and safe for most surfaces. And that’s only the beginning; vinegar will be in high demand to dye Easter eggs! It’s versatile and worth the investment in our book!
